Transaction 2899c3cefb44ec25b23454ca88016d428916891305ffde535af922e626019c24

1 Input
2 Outputs
  • 2899c3cefb44ec25b23454ca88016d428916891305ffde535af922e626019c24:0
  • value  45255931
    address  32ZHXkuqvFZNXHsQUpQfEB8nt6W5nhj38n
  • 2899c3cefb44ec25b23454ca88016d428916891305ffde535af922e626019c24:1
  • value  77508859
    address  3K8rte2VHDVzPYjvzTVfzpKFNEQ4gav5FN